Output 89e614357ef353a75b97ee9119309357c05c1d164df3d7459b15bf415289d11d:0

value
562901
script pubkey
OP_0 OP_PUSHBYTES_20 dc31d8d54478711c94ecd18769f5fa32a21cb57b
address
bc1qmsca342y0pc3e98v6xrkna06x23pedtmjparac
transaction
89e614357ef353a75b97ee9119309357c05c1d164df3d7459b15bf415289d11d